Etisalat Customers Can Personalize Mobile Phones With Weyak Video Ringtones

Published Mar 21, 2010

Etisalat, UAE’s leading telecom operator, in partnership with VringoTM, the next-generation ringtone pioneer, announced the launch of its new Weyak-Vringo video ringtone service for customers.

By way of this major collaboration between both parties, Etisalat will be the first to launch a video ringtone platform in the Middle East while also rendering it to be the first carrier-led deployment of Vringo’s video and social ringtones in the Middle East. By adopting Vringo’s scalable client-server architecture, Etisalat will give its customers the ability to browse and download mobile videos, set them as ringtones and, in a first for the mobile industry, share them with other Weyak Vringo users just by calling.

The Weyak-Vringo service is available to all Etisalat customers via a monthly subscription that delivers access to Vringo’s video ringtone application, its library of over 1000 video ringtones in more than one category such as comedy, animation, sports and premium local content for the Middle Eastern market from partners like Nojoom, Melody and more. For using this service, Etisalat customers also benefit from no additional data usage charge if they use Weyak as access point while downloading and using the service.

To subscribe to Vringo, customers should send “r Vringo” to 1010 and receive an SMS that will include a link to download the application for free using Weyak as the access point. Vringo subscription will cost customers AED 6 per month with one free video that will be preloaded and each new Video will cost AED 5.

“Etisalat constantly strives to bring its customers easy-to-integrate, fun and exciting ways of enjoying technology and enabling them to express themselves more creatively. The new video ringtone service is an innovative service that comes in direct response to our customers’ demands of personalizing their mobile phones the way they like it,” said Khalifa Al Shamsi, Senior Vice President of Marketing at Etisalat. “In addition, it gives our customers access to one of today’s most innovative and growing social-media activities: video ringtone sharing.”

“Etisalat is a wonderful addition to our expanding family of carrier partners,” said Steve Glanz, Vringo’s senior vice president for business development. “This agreement will allow Vringo to develop its services throughout a key region of the world—and enable Etisalat to connect with its customers through the most important pivot on the mobile device: the ringtone.”
